Title:
FLAME SPREADER FOR BRIQUETTE STOVE

Abstract:

PURPOSE: To ensure that a briquette can be easily ignited by a single igniting operation owing to a flame spreading effect of a flame stabilizing baffle, by a method wherein a flame stablizing baffle provided with flame holding holes is placed in a combustion cylinder at such a height as to leave a predetermined spacing from the upper surface of each briquette.

CONSTITUTION: In a burner unitIadapted to hold a plurality of briquettes in parallel in a casing main body 1, the combustion cylinder 21 is provided in the casing main body 1 at a position directly above the burner unitIso that the cylinder 21 is located at an upper part of the burner unitI. The flame stabilizing baffle 23 provided with the flame holding holes 22b is placed in the combustion cylinder 21 at the height such as to leave a predetermined spacing from the upper surface of each of the briquettes. Accordingly, air in the combustion chamber and air in an oven chamber 7 in which a heat exchanger 25 is located are heat-exchanged and blown off from a hot air blow-off port 2 by a hot air blower 5.
